Security firm G4S has lost the prison contract meaning 11 jobs are now at risk.
The Department of Home Affairs has confirmed that the contract for escorting prisoners to the court and the prison has been awarded to Resource.
It follows a tender process which started in August last year.
The DHA says both companies were assessed for price and quality with Resource securing the contract which will start on July 1st.
